Job Description

  • Establish and enforce a single unified project data framework integrating schedule, cost, risk, procurement, documents, and models.
  • Govern setup and operation of Oracle Primavera Cloud (EPPM) including EPS, unified WBS, activity coding, resource coding, cost coding and consolidation of all contractor schedules into one synchronized master schedule.
  • Oversee integration of project data sources including, P6 / EPPM, EDMS (Aconex, ACC, Procore, etc.), Risk tools (PRA, Safran) and BIM / Digital Twin platforms
  • Develop and maintain integrated BI dashboards (Power BI / PMIS) providing Executive-level and project-level views, and real-time and near-real-time data refresh.
  • Apply AI-based analytics to detect delayed drivers and logic gaps.
  • Support quantitative risk analysis including probabilistic risk modelling (Monte Carlo) and Schedule and cost risk simulations.
  • Integrate automated progress tracking and reality capture data (photos, 360°, drones) into schedule and dashboards.
  • Support 4D / 5D and Digital Twin analytics linking BIM, schedule, and cost for milestone reviews and decision forums.
  • Ensure data quality, traceability, version control, and auditability across all reporting.
  • Maintain data-related risks.
  • Report to the Client on data maturity, predictive insights, and decision-support readiness.
  • Capture lessons learned and continuously enhance analytics and AI models.

About Hill International, Inc.

Hill International provides program, project, and construction management services for clients in a range of sectors undertaking major construction projects across the world. Our services include cost engineering and estimating, quality assurance, inspection, scheduling, risk management, and advisory services.

We are the 3rd largest project and construction management firm in the U.S., as featured in Building Design + Construction magazine. We are also ranked as the 7th largest overall U.S. program management firm by Engineering News-Record magazine. Our team has participated in more than 90,000 project assignments with a total construction value of over $1 trillion.

Since 1976, we have developed the experience, expertise, and world-class talent that allows us to offer a deeper perspective on our client’s projects. We can quickly and accurately identify the potential risks facing a project, and provide recommendations on how to effectively navigate these risks.

We operate in more than 100 offices across 42 countries. Our regional teams have deep, intuitive local knowledge that helps our clients navigate any potential obstacles. We support this expertise with our wider team of internationally recognized experts.

Our focus as a business is project management, which means we are free of any potential design or contracting conflicts of interest. Our sole purpose is protecting our clients’ needs, managing any potential risks, and delivering projects on time and within budget.
